What Is Dermal Fillers?
Dermal fillers are injectable gels that restore volume, smooth wrinkles, and enhance facial contours without surgery. Most modern fillers use hyaluronic acid (HA), a substance naturally found in your skin that attracts and holds moisture.

1 How long do dermal fillers last?
Duration varies by filler type and treatment area. Lip fillers last 6-12 months, cheek fillers 12-18 months, and jawline fillers up to 2 years. Your East Windsor provider can give specific recommendations.
2 What is the recovery time for fillers?
Most swelling and bruising resolves within 1-2 weeks. Many patients return to normal activities immediately, though some prefer to schedule around important events. East Windsor practitioners are trained in current best practices.
3 What are the risks of dermal fillers?
Common risks include bruising, swelling, and asymmetry. Rare but serious risks include vascular occlusion. Choose an experienced injector trained in complication management.
4 How much filler will I need?
This depends on your goals and starting point. Lip enhancement typically needs 1 syringe, while full-face rejuvenation may require 4-6 syringes or more. East Windsor med spas follow the same protocols with local expertise.
5 Can fillers be dissolved?
Yes, hyaluronic acid fillers can be dissolved with an enzyme called hyaluronidase. This provides a safety net if you're unhappy with results or experience complications. Consult a East Windsor provider for personalized guidance.
6 Are dermal fillers safe?
When performed by trained professionals using FDA-approved products, dermal fillers have an excellent safety profile. Hyaluronic acid fillers can be dissolved if needed. Your East Windsor provider can give specific recommendations.
7 Can I combine fillers with Botox?
Yes, fillers and Botox work well together. Botox addresses dynamic wrinkles while fillers restore volume and fill static lines. This combination is very common. East Windsor practitioners are trained in current best practices.
